The typical earthquake ground motion response spectrum represents an envelope of the peak responses of many singledegreeoffreedom sdof systems with different periods. Response spectra can also be used in assessing the response of linear systems with multiple modes of oscillation multidegree of freedom systems, although they are only accurate for low levels of damping. The response spectrum of a single time signal is seldom of interest for an analysis, since it would be better to perform a direct time domain analysis of the structure with the original signal as input. A response spectrum is a plot of the peak or steadystate response displacement, velocity or acceleration of a series of oscillators of varying natural frequency, that are forced into motion by the same base vibration or shock.
